The Centro Nacional de Investigaciones Cardiovasculares Carlos III (F.S.P.) CNIC has been conceived to develop research of excellence, competitive and of international relevance in relation to cardiovascular diseases. The CNIC has a research center of 24,000 m2, located in Madrid, with more than 6,000 m2 for laboratories equipped with a state-of-the-art infrastructure and equipment. 

Functions: Responsible for individualized training in successful stem cell culture, state-of-the-art protocols and expert advice and techniques for proper maintenance and differentiation of stem cells and somatic cell reprogramming.

Essential requirements:

  • PhD in Life Science area.
  • At least 10 years postdoctoral experience in biomedical research centers.
  • Candidate must have completed the course or hold the license as responsible for designing procedures and projects with laboratory animals (current function D or former category C).

Evaluation requirements:

  • Experience in sequence analysis and related software, genetic modifications design support, gene editing through CRISPR/Cas9 system in human and mouse stem cells. In vitro modelling of human diseases (it will be valued according to the number of years or fraction).
  • Experience in cell culture and characterization of human induced pluripotent stem cells (hiPSC). Differentiation to cardiac linage (it will be valued according to the number of research centers and the number or fraction of years).
  • Experience in cell culture of primary cells and mouse embryonic stem cells (mESC), and gene targeting in mESC (it will be valued according to the number of years or fraction).
  • Experience in molecular and cell biology, immunocytochemistry and advanced microscopy techniques, screening by southern blot and PCR, qRT-PCR (it will be valued according to the number of years or fraction).
  • Interview.

We offer:

  • Consolidated Research Center of international scientific relevance.
  • Access to an infrastructure and advanced technologies.
  • Integration into an excellent scientific environment.
  • Permanent contract as long as the selected candidate complies with the legal requirements for the formalization of the contract in accordance with the Spanish labor law.
  • Annual gross salary: 35.409,08 €.
  • Immediate incorporation.

Selection plan: At least the 3 candidates with the highest score (as long as they reach the minimum of 70 points as a sum of criteria C1 - C4) will be interviewed. The candidate with the highest score will be hired given the total score (C1 - C5) is higher than 85 points.
